Dog Eating From Raised Bowl. It also helps all dogs with eating more comfortably, since the angle of their neck changes with the elevation. Raised food and water bowls may be good for some dogs with specific health needs but are potentially harmful for others. Determine the correct height for a dog food bowl by measuring your standing dog from the floor beneath the front paws up to the top of the. This helps with their posture and eliminates any potential neck pain while they’re eating. The raised height of elevated dog feeders makes access to food and water easier, especially for senior dogs that struggle to eat from traditional bowls. In general, if you notice your dog struggling to bend over to eat, a raised bowl could be a good option. Your dog’s elevated bowl should be square with their chest. That way, they don’t have to lift their neck up or down to get to their food and water. Dogs who suffer from arthritis (especially in their.
